I’m trying to decide between Iberostar Grande or Secrets. Which do you prefer?
Honestly, secrets. I find it has more options, entertainment and overall the stay was a lot more fun. If your primary goal is relaxation then you can go with iberostar. The pace there is a little more chill
@@wherewilwego thanks so much for the response. Food is also a big factor. I know your stay at Iberostar was shorter, but which food experience was better? Also, did you see cats while at Iberostar?
@@journeywithkay26 the cat comment gave me a good giggle my spouse also cares about that but I’ll be honest I’ve never been to a hotel in Jamaica and they don’t have a resident stray cat most of them usually stay away from people
Regarding the food I find the food at iberostar to be more fine dining. The only real light option they had was breakfast. That being said secrets has way more food options with 11 restaurants and bars. So you can choose between a lot of options. Dinner is overall very fancy at every restaurant but I do like that I could still get a burger if I didn’t feel to get dressed and sit down to dine. Food at both places taste great though secrets just has more options

So is breathless connected as well? All three or just the two secrets?
Please verify before you stay but people staying at breathless can come over and use the facilities. I remember us going to the gym and them asking if we are at breathless & breathless had a private entrance that said for breathless only. So we couldn’t go over there but seemed they could come over. Both secrets share everything though. If you book secrets upgrade (preferred club) you do get a private restaurant, bar, pool, jacuzzi, lounge, and check in
